The Cost of Landlord Insurance in Texas

Landlord insurance typically costs 15% less than homeowners insurance, ranging from $850 to $2500, contingent on property type, location, and associated risks. Texas regions like Houston face elevated hurricane risks, while Dallas/Fort Worth experiences larger hail risks.
